Premier League: Vision FC eye home dominance as Bechem United battle away-day woes on Saturday

2 hours ago
Advertisement

Vision FC return to the Nii Adjei Kraku II Sports Complex brimming with confidence after a resounding 3-0 triumph over Eleven Wonders at the Swedru Sports Stadium last Friday.

That emphatic victory propelled the Tema-based side four places up the league table to 11th, with 27 points, underlining their steady resurgence in the Premiership.

Nana Kweku Agyemang’s men are enjoying one of their finest spells of the campaign, going unbeaten in six of their last seven matches (three wins, three draws, one defeat). With 22 goals scored and 23 conceded in 22 outings, Vision FC have shown balance and growing resilience. Their home form has been particularly impressive, four wins, five draws, and just a single defeat, making their fortress in Tema a difficult ground for visiting sides.

Saturday presents another opportunity to consolidate that strength when they host Bechem United, a side that managed to hold them in their only previous home encounter.

Bechem United travel to Tema in ninth place with 29 points, sitting two spots above their hosts. The Hunters have been solid in recent weeks, recording three wins, one draw, and one defeat in their last five league matches. Their latest success, a narrow 1-0 victory over Young Apostles FC at the Nana Fosu Gyeabour Park,  kept them firmly in the top-half conversation.

However, Head Coach Kobina Amissah faces a glaring challenge amid his side’s alarming away record. Bechem United remain one of six teams yet to register an away win this season, managing only two draws and suffering eight defeats on the road. They have scored a mere six goals away from home while conceding 20 — the second-highest away goals conceded in the league.
